Integration of BMRA services within MRS Company Partner ServiceDate: 22 February 2006 The MRS Council welcomes the announcement by the BMRA that its members have voted in favour of proposals to integrate BMRA services into the MRS Company Partner Service. Commenting on the decision, MRS Chairman, Eamonn Santry, said: “For many years, the market research sector has struggled to speak with a coherent single voice from either a commercial or a professional standpoint. Discussions had been underway for some years to reduce fragmentation of operations and external communication. These discussions were accelerated recently and detailed integration proposals received unanimous support from both BMRA and MRS Councils. I am delighted that BMRA members have chosen to take this strategically important decision. We now have a tremendous opportunity to engage with all our audiences to promote, develop and protect research.” David Barr, Director General of MRS added: “The MRS Company Partner Service has already proved a considerable success while still in its first year and the intention is to extend it to client-side organisations. I am very pleased that the MRS Company Partner Service will provide the best framework for successfully delivering combined BMRA and MRS services.” Notes to editors With members in more than 70 countries, MRS is the world’s largest association representing providers and users of market, social, and opinion research, and business intelligence. It has a diverse membership of individual researchers within agencies, independent consultancies, client-side organisations, the public sector and the academic community.
